Course program
Monoclonal antibodies and their applications in laboratory medicine, imaging, and therapy. Autoimmune diseases, allergic diseases: pathogenic and diagnostic aspects.
Prerequisites
Knowledge of biology, genetics, general pathology, microbiology and physiology is useful for the full achievement of the educational objectives. These disciplines are addressed during the three-year degree.

Exam mode
The assessment of learning outcomes is based on passing a written test lasting 60 minutes, based on multiple choice quizzes. Self-assessment tests during frontal teaching activities.
